Before batman-adv is allowed to write to an skb, it either has to have its own copy of the skb or use skb_cow() to ensure that the data part is not shared. But batadv_frag_skb_fwd() modifies the TTL even when it is shared. Adding a skb_cow() right before this operation avoids this and can at the same time prepare it for the modifications required to forward the fragment.
